Siuhin is a modern, rare male name believed to derive from a blend of Slavic and Asian linguistic roots, symbolizing 'light' and 'wisdom.' Historically, names with similar phonetics were used to denote individuals who brought clarity and guidance. While not widely documented, Siuhin carries a connotation of enlightenment and intellectual strength, making it a meaningful choice for parents valuing knowledge and insight.
